Common Hardwood Replacement Jobs
Hardwood Replacement - involves removing and replacing damaged or worn hardwood flooring for improved appearance and function.
Flooring Repair - addresses localized damage such as scratches, gouges, or loose planks to restore flooring integrity.
Subfloor Replacement - replaces deteriorated or damaged subflooring to ensure a stable foundation for new hardwood.
Full Floor Replacement - involves removing existing flooring and installing new hardwood for a refreshed look.
Uneven Floor Correction - levels uneven hardwood surfaces to prevent tripping hazards and improve aesthetics.
Water Damage Restoration - replaces hardwood affected by moisture or flooding to prevent mold growth and structural issues.
Hardwood Replacement Questions
What types of flooring can be replaced with hardwood? Hardwood replacement services typically involve replacing damaged or outdated wood floors with new, durable hardwood planks suited to the space.
When is hardwood replacement necessary? Replacement is recommended when existing flooring is severely worn, stained, warped, or has sustained damage that cannot be repaired effectively.
Can hardwood be matched to existing flooring? Yes, options are available to match new hardwood to existing floors in color, grain, and finish for a seamless look.
What spaces are suitable for hardwood replacement? Hardwood replacement is suitable for living rooms, bedrooms, hallways, and other areas where a durable, attractive floor is desired.
